The SWAN Places meet-up at the Mitchell Library in Glasgow West End will be a social group for autistic women and non-binary people. The event is free to attend. The group is open to both diagnosed and self-diagnosed autistic individuals.
SWAN in-person social group for (diagnosed and self-diagnosed) autistic (cis and trans) women and non-binary people in Glasgow West End.
SWAN Places are in-person social meet-up groups in locations across Scotland. They are autistic spaces, run by autistic volunteers.
These local groups are relaxed and laid-back gatherings for all women and non-binary people who identify as autistic.
They are safe and confidential spaces, facilitated by autistic volunteers.
SWAN Places are not structured support groups, but rather an opportunity to benefit from community and connection in an all-autistic space.
You can share, listen, or simply relax among like-minded peers who understand and support one another.
Please read our Guidelines & Rules before you come along to any of our SWAN Places groups, to help ensure they are safe, supportive and friendly spaces.
Who is this group for?
SWAN groups are safe spaces for autistic women, both cis and trans, and non-binary people over-18 who live, work or study in the local area.
SWAN is inclusive of all autistic women and non-binary people, including those who are exploring whether they are autistic, who self identify as autistic or are clinically diagnosed (private or NHS).
If these descriptions do not match you, we ask that you do not attend our groups unless they are specifically stated to be for non-autistic individuals. If you are a non-autistic person wishing to learn more about autism, visit our website for workshops and training: swanscotland.org/training
Accessibility
We aim to make our groups as accessible as possible - they are run and designed by autisic people, in accessible venues.
If you have any medical conditions which might affect you when you are at a group, please let the facilitator know at the start of the group so they are aware of what to do should anything happen (e.g. epilepsy, diabetes, etc.).
Please note we have provided whiteboards at this meeting is you would rather communicate by writing things down then talking
If there is anything we can do to make the experience more accessible for you please do get in touch with us ahead of the meet up:
glasgow.west.end@swanscotland.org
You can see a picture of the entrace to the libary below, and a short video showing how to find the room (and the toilet!) so you know what to expect when you arrive.
